Definition:
The growth and development of animals is regulated by many hormones, one of which is growth hormone (GH) that plays a dominant role. The synthesis and excretion of GH is double regulated by growth hormone releasing factor and somatostatin. Coated cysteamine hydrochloride can reduce the concentration of somatostatin in the body, and increase the concentration of GH, thus accelerate animal growth and improve feed efficiency. Meanwhile, it can protect cell membrane from the attack of free radicals, reduce drip loss induced by stress, improve meat quality, and ameliorate bodily form and hair color significantly.
